\nBlush & Bloom are exclusively partnered with an established beauty brand who, due to recent growth, are looking for a Regulatory & Compliance Officer to join their growing team.
\nThis is a great opportunity for someone with around 2+ years' experience in cosmetic regulatory and compliance who enjoys working across the full product lifecycle. You'll play a key role in ensuring products meet regulatory requirements from concept through to launch, while working closely with internal teams, customers and global suppliers.
\nKey Requirements:
\n- \n
- Managing product compliance throughout the product lifecycle, ensuring products meet UK, EU, customer and private label requirements. \n
- Reviewing ingredient listings to ensure compliance with regulatory standards and customer specifications. \n
- Coordinating product testing, arranging additional testing where required and tracking progress through to completion. \n
- Preparing and maintaining technical and compliance documentation, including supporting user trials and customer requests. \n
- Collecting, analysing and maintaining compliance data for reporting, audits and internal records. \n
- Liaising with internal departments, customers and international suppliers to obtain technical information and resolve compliance queries. \n
- Maintaining compliance databases and systems, with the opportunity to work with platforms such as Aptean. \n
- Supporting ethical and certification programmes, including Leaping Bunny (CFI) requirements. \n
- Managing multiple projects simultaneously while maintaining excellent attention to detail and meeting deadlines. \n
